What Is a Network Node?
A network node serves as an endpoint or redistribution point within a network. Its primary function is to receive, create, store, or transmit data along the intricate web of network routes to other network nodes. To put it simply, network nodes are the heartbeats of connectivity in our modern world.
What Does a Network Node Do?
A network node serves as a pivotal point in the network where it engages in several essential activities:
- Data Routing: At its core, a network node’s primary function is data routing. It acts as a traffic controller, determining the most efficient path for data packets to travel from the source to the destination. This process involves analyzing the destination address of each packet and making decisions in real time.
- Data Packet Forwarding: Once a network node decides on the best route, it forwards the data packet to the next node in the chain. This forwarding can happen within a local network or across vast distances on the internet, thanks to interconnected nodes.
- Address Resolution: Network nodes also play a crucial role in address resolution. They maintain tables that map physical hardware addresses (MAC addresses) to IP addresses. This translation ensures that data packets reach the correct destination.
Types of Network Nodes
Network nodes come in different flavors, each with a specific role to play:
- Router Nodes: These nodes are like traffic cops, directing data packets to their intended destinations on the internet.
- Switch Nodes: Switch nodes are the traffic managers within local networks, ensuring data gets to the right device.
- End Nodes: Your computer or smartphone is an end node, the final destination for data packets.
- Gateway Nodes: These nodes connect different types of networks, like your home network to the internet.
Components of a Network Node
A typical network node comprises several components:
- Hardware: This includes the physical device itself, such as a router, switch, or computer.
- Software: Network nodes run specialized software to manage data traffic and make routing decisions.
- Interfaces: Nodes have various ports and interfaces to connect to other devices, such as Ethernet ports or wireless adapters.
Types of Nodes in Network
Network nodes can be categorized in multiple ways, primarily based on network type and network topology.
1. Network Type
- This category encompasses physical network nodes like switches, bridges, modems, and hubs that facilitate signal conversion, coding, and line clocking. It also includes data terminal equipment (DTE), such as digital telephone handsets, printers, routers, servers, and workstations.
- In the context of the internet and intranets, most physical network nodes are host computers identified by IP addresses. Some data link devices, like wireless LAN access points, are considered physical network or LAN nodes.
- Devices in this category serve specific functions and require a Media Access Control (MAC) address for each network interface card. Examples include modems with Ethernet interfaces, wireless LAN access points, and computers.
- In fixed telephone networks, nodes may be public or private telephone exchanges or computers offering intelligent network services. In cellular communications, nodes include base station controllers that manage multiple base stations.
- Cable systems utilize fiber optic cables to connect businesses and homes within a specific geographic area. The term “fiber optic node” refers to the number of homes or businesses a particular fiber node can serve.
2. Network Topologies
Another way to categorize network nodes is by examining how they are arranged within a physical computer network, known as Network topology. Several common network topologies include:
- Bus Topology: In a bus topology, individual nodes connect directly to a central main cable.
- Ring Topology: Nodes in a ring topology are interconnected in a loop or ring, with each node having neighbors on both sides.
- Star Topology: All nodes in a star topology are connected to a central hub.
- Mesh Topology: Mesh topology involves every node being connected to every other node, creating a robust and redundant network.
Learn more about What is Network Topology and what types of topology.
The Common Nodes in a Network
When we delve into the world of computer networks, we encounter various types of network nodes. These nodes are the building blocks of connectivity, each with a unique role to play. Here are some common network nodes:
1. Network Interface Controllers (NICs)
- Bringing Computers to Life
- When you connect your computer to a network, it’s not the computer itself that functions as a node. Instead, it’s a piece of hardware nestled inside your computer known as the Network Interface Controller (NIC). This essential component, equipped with the necessary circuitry, provides your computer with the ability to access the transmission media and process data flowing through the network.
2. Repeater & Hub
- Amplifying Signals for Seamless Connectivity
- A repeater is a network device designed to regenerate Wi-Fi signals within the same network. It plays a vital role in enhancing signal strength, especially when dealing with weak or corrupted Wi-Fi signals. On the other hand, a hub is essentially a repeater with multiple ports, expanding the reach of your network.
- Guiding Data Between Networks
- Routers are indispensable network devices that facilitate the transfer of data packets between networks. They accomplish this task by processing the routing information embedded within these packets. In essence, routers serve as the traffic directors of the digital highway, ensuring data reaches its intended destination.
- Connecting You to the World Wide Web
- A modem, short for modulator-demodulator, acts as the bridge between your computer and the vast expanse of the internet. It’s the device responsible for establishing the connection between your devices and the internet service provider, making it possible for you to access the World Wide Web.
- Fostering Communication Among Devices
- Switches are integral to network communication. They enable devices such as PCs, printers, servers, and more to interact and share information within a network. In essence, a switch is like the conductor of a symphony, orchestrating seamless communication among networked devices.
- Securing the Digital Perimeter
- A firewall serves as a stalwart guardian of network security. It meticulously monitors and controls both incoming and outgoing network traffic, ensuring that only authorized data flows freely while keeping potential threats at bay.
- Linking and Filtering Traffic
- A bridge is a network device that connects and filters traffic between two distinct network segments. Its role is akin to that of a gatekeeper, regulating the flow of data between different parts of the network.
How Do Network Nodes Work Together?
Network nodes collaborate seamlessly to ensure data gets where it’s supposed to. When you click a link to open a website, your device sends a request to the router, which directs it to the right server via switches and gateways. The server responds, and the data flows back through the same path, thanks to the coordinated effort of these nodes.
Examples and Applications of Network Nodes
Network nodes find application in a wide range of scenarios, showcasing their versatility and importance in modern connectivity:
- Print Request: In an office setting, an employee sends a print request from their computer to a printer located elsewhere in the office. The employee’s computer acts as a network node, and the request traverses through various nodes, such as routers, on the company’s LAN before reaching the printer, another network node, which processes the request.
- Base Station Controller: On a cellular network, a base station controller functions as a network node, providing intelligent network services to devices. It acts as an intermediary between cell sites and the mobile switching center, which are also nodes in the cellular network.
- Peer-to-Peer Mesh Network: Peer-to-peer mesh networks enable mobile devices to communicate without relying on Wi-Fi or cellular services. In this topology, every device acts as a node, extending signals to others in the network. This approach is particularly useful for transmitting critical information during network outages.
- Internet of Things (IoT): IoT networks connect various types of devices to the internet, with each device serving as a network node. Edge nodes generate data from IoT devices, while fog nodes add an additional layer of physical servers for real-time analytical processing in IoT networks.
Network Interface Controllers (NICs) are the unsung heroes inside your computer that enable it to function as a network node. While the computer itself can access networks, it’s the NIC that handles the nitty-gritty of data transmission and reception.
Firewalls act as vigilant sentinels in the digital realm. They meticulously scrutinize incoming and outgoing network traffic, ensuring that malicious entities are kept at bay and sensitive data remains secure.
Think of a switch as the maestro of a digital orchestra. It manages the flow of data, directing it to the appropriate devices within the network, ensuring efficient communication and collaboration.
Network nodes, though often hidden from our daily view, are the backbone of our interconnected world. From NICs inside our computers to the routers guiding data across the internet, these nodes facilitate seamless communication and data transfer. Understanding their roles and significance enhances our appreciation for the digital web that surrounds us.